Earmark Drove Jefferson Case
Other Members Deny Role in Earmark
Roll Call Staff
A federal grant that prosecutors claim was misappropriated by family members of Rep. William Jefferson (D-La.) apparently originated as a last-minute Congressional earmark in a 2003 appropriations bill. Though it is not certain that Jefferson requested the money, no other Louisiana lawmakers have taken credit for it.
